What is Dulce de Leche?

Dulce de leche is a rich caramel-like sauce made by slowly cooking milk and sugar until thick, creamy, and deeply caramelized.

Unlike traditional caramel sauce, which is made from sugar and water, dulce de leche has a richer, creamier flavor thanks to the milk.

Why This Recipe Won’t Fail

Cream Biscuits are the perfect biscuit, especially if you’re not used to making biscuits from scratch. They’ve got a sugary, crunchy outside and a soft and fluffy inside.

The heavy cream makes the difference! The fat from heavy cream makes these biscuits soft and moist because the water doesn’t evaporate out as quickly as milk.

Unsalted Butter is king!! During baking, the water in the butter evaporates into steam, this steam leaves behind air pockets that contribute to the craveable flaky texture of a biscuit!

How to Make Cream of Chicken Soup from Scratch

If I have the time, I like to make my condensed soups at home from scratch. I just love that I know exactly what is going in it. It feels healthier to me! And it’s so easy and really only takes a few extra minutes! Here is how you do it:

  1. Boil: Add the chicken stock and 1/3 cup of the milk in a large saucepan over medium heat and bring it to a boil.
  2. Whisk: In a separate small bowl, whisk together the flour and seasonings and the rest of the milk. It will be a thick paste-like mixture.
  3. Combine: Pour the flour/milk mixture into the boiling broth whisking vigorously and then reduce the heat to low.
  4. Simmer: Let the soup simmer continuing to whisk it until it is smooth and thick. It will take about 5-10 minutes to thicken up. It will thicken a little more as it cools. Taste the soup and add salt and pepper to season if needed.
